Unverified Gun Dealer Reviews: User Experiences & Red Flags

Online platforms often host anonymous reviews regarding firearms dealers, and while these can offer valuable information for potential buyers, they must be approached with a degree of caution. Some narratives may be biased or even fabricated, so it's crucial to look for trends across multiple reviews. Repeated mentions of unsatisfactory assistance, questionable sales, or a absence of knowledge from employees are significant red flags. Furthermore, be wary of comments that are excessively enthusiastic – a uniform outpouring of praise can sometimes indicate a coordinated effort to manipulate opinions. Ultimately, anonymous gun dealer reviews should supplement, but not replace, careful due diligence and potentially a visit to the establishment in person to evaluate its credibility firsthand.
